A hybrid drive for a motor vehicle which possesses, in a gear train (1), a first electrical machine (4) located between an internal combustion motor (2) and a multi-gear vehicle transmission (3). The hybrid drive further possesses a second electrical machine (6) permanently connected with an input shaft (5) of the transmission. First and second clutches (7, 8), respectively, are placed between the first and second electrical machines (4, 6) and the internal combustion motor (2) and the first and second electrical machines (4, 6) can be respectively driven as either a motor or a generator.
